Expression of the p60 autolysin enhances NK cell activation and is required for listeria monocytogenes expansion in IFN-gamma-responsive mice.
Journal of immunology (Baltimore, Md. : 1950) - 15 Feb 2007
Humann Jessica, Bjordahl Ryan, Andreasen Karl, Lenz Laurel L
Abstract excerpt
Both peptidoglycan and muropeptides potently modulate inflammatory and innate immune responses. The secreted Listeria monocytogenes p60 autolysin digests peptidoglycan and promotes bacterial infection in vivo. Here, we report that p60 contributes to bacterial subversion of NK cell activation and...
